Output 4be4fc8fa2b29c7416020f3071cda14959fb72604b8d2775a91305269c8e825a:0

value
670263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e0bdfbcf6c62e6df9c93772c4299137a50eab1 OP_EQUAL
address
MCMbtzdvAq7gQN4tbPM3Ev2gr98BYm1DQE
transaction
4be4fc8fa2b29c7416020f3071cda14959fb72604b8d2775a91305269c8e825a
spent
true